Enabling/disabling of serial decoder 45378DF

Make sure that programming jumper J2 of the decoder is not inserted.
Insert a user code: the three leds seated on the keypad will start flashing.
Then, press the red key to send the code to the decoder:
• if the code received by the decoder corresponds to a stored one, the output with the

operation desired will be enabled by means of jumper J1. To reach this jumper (J1),
which is seated immediately under led L1 (fig. 3B), remove the decoder blank plate.
Two operating modes are available:

a) J1 inserted:

monostable operation. In this mode, as soon as a recognized code

arrives, the decoder enables the output for two seconds and then it disables it.
Upon enabling the output, the device ignores all incoming codes, if any.

b) J1 not inserted:

bistable operation. In this mode, as soon as a recognized code

arrives, the decoder changes the output status: the output relay contact (NO+NC)
is changed over.

• if the code is wrong, led L1 will flash quickly for 20 seconds approx.: during this

time the decoder does not accept any code.
